tasks/system/MatchingTask.php
This is an abstract task that should be used by all those tasks that require to include or exclude files based on pattern matching.
This is very closely based on the ANT class of the same name.

main(
)
:
voidCalled by the project to let the task do it's work. This method may be called more than once, if the task is invoked more than once. For example, if target1 and target2 both depend on target3, then running phing target1 target2 will run all tasks in target3 twice.
Inherited from: \Task::main()Should throw a BuildException if someting goes wrong with the build
This is abstract here. Must be overloaded by real tasks.

setExcludes(
string $excludes
)
:
voidSets the set of exclude patterns. Patterns may be separated by a comma or a space.
| Name | Type | Description |
|---|---|---|
| $excludes | string | the string containing the exclude patterns |
